

5.8×5.8 Push switch unlock DIP 3p
The 5.8x5.8 Push Switch Unlock (Model: PB-12E745) is a compact, through-hole mounted momentary switch featuring a unique right-angle design. Unlike standard vertical switches, this Push Switch DIP 3p variant directs the actuation force horizontally, making it ideal for low-profile applications or where the switch needs to be accessed from the side of a device. Rated for 10,000 cycles, it offers reliable performance for a wide range of electronic control panels.
5.8×5.8mm Right Angle Momentary Push Switch — PCB DIP 3 Pin Overview
The 5.8×5.8mm Right Angle Momentary Push Switch is an essential component for engineers and designers seeking a low-profile, reliable input method. Measuring just 5.8mm on each side, this switch is designed to fit into tight spaces on a PCB without sacrificing functionality. The “Unlock” designation refers to its momentary operation—it does not latch into place when pressed, immediately returning to its default state once released. This makes it a perfect choice for functions requiring a temporary signal, such as reset buttons, test inputs, or data entry keys.
Specifically designed for ease of assembly and robust connections, this model utilizes a DIP 3 pin (Dual In-line Package) configuration. The right-angle design is the standout feature of this component. Instead of pressing down vertically, the user actuates the switch from the side. This unique orientation allows for innovative product designs where the user interface must be flush with the casing or where internal components are stacked vertically, preventing access to a traditional top-actuated switch.
Miniature Push Switch DIP PCB Specifications
| Parameter | Specification |
|---|---|
| Product Name | 5.8×5.8mm Right Angle Momentary Push Switch |
| Part Number | PB-12E745 |
| Dimensions | 5.8mm x 5.8mm (Base) |
| Mounting Type | DIP (Dual In-line Package) / Through-Hole |
| Pin Count | 3 Pins |
| Actuation Direction | Right Angle (Side Actuated) |
| Electrical Rating | 0.1A / 0.2A, DC 12V |
| Operating Life | 10,000 Cycles |
| Operating Mode | Momentary (Non-Latching / “Unlock”) |
| Package Type | Bag / Tray |
Why Engineers Choose This Side Actuated Push Switch PCB DIP?
Right Angle Actuation Design
This right angle push switch features a side-actuated mechanism. This is a critical advantage for low-profile devices where a traditional vertical button would protrude too far or be inaccessible. It allows the switch to be mounted deep within a housing while still providing user access from the side or edge of the product.
Robust DIP 3 Pin Construction
Featuring a standard DIP 3 pin layout, this switch is designed for easy insertion into PCBs and secure soldering. The through-hole mounting provides superior mechanical strength compared to surface-mount variants, making it highly resistant to physical stress and vibration, which is essential for industrial equipment and handheld devices.
Precise Momentary Action
Operating as a momentary push switch, it provides a crisp, tactile feedback to the user. The “Unlock” mechanism ensures the switch only completes the circuit while pressure is applied. This is ideal for functions like resetting a microcontroller, triggering a sensor, or entering a calibration mode, preventing accidental continuous activation.

What is the electrical rating of this right angle push switch?
The PB-12E745 right angle momentary push switch is rated at 0.1A–0.2A / DC 12V. This positions it as a signal-grade switch suitable for microcontroller GPIO inputs, optocoupler inputs, and digital logic circuits at 3.3V, 5V, or 12V. It is not designed for mains AC voltage or high-current motor control applications.
